Depression Versus Normal Sadness? -Do You Know The Difference?

by Harold Ulvaeus

Do you ever wonder if you have depression? Many of us will have feelings that fit the definition of depression, but is it really depression? Clinical Depression is a mental disorder that affects millions of people. Disrupting lives, weaving itself into all aspects of our life, yet the feelings of depression can also be normal. Confusing? Let’s look at some of the criterias for depression.

Feelings of sadness are normal. Everyone experiences a blue mood once in a while. But when feelings of sadness become your only feelings, and when a blue mood turns into a persistent black cloud, you may be suffering from depression.

Depression is a mental disorder. Depression can overwhelm your mind, your thoughts and your body. It affects your personality, your interaction with others, and your beliefs as well. When in depression it is just about impossible to feel hopeful about anything, including ever feeling happy again.

Since normal feelings of sadness, and the feelings of depression are very similar, differentiating between the two is usually by time and intensity. The feelings from depression are much more intense than a normal reaction to a negative event.

Two weeks is typically the threshold for diagnosing depression. If after a negative life experience you are still withdrawn and sad after more than two weeks it is possible you have entered into a depressive episode. Without treatment a depressive episode can last for months, sometimes years.

How is depression treated? The good news is that depression is very treatable. Combining therapy with medication is usually quite effective.
